Iconos en informes


([N1] LSM) #1

Otra consulta sobre informes: Como puede mostrarse en un informe el icono asociado a una tabla estatica.


([N1] LSM) #2

Con el objeto dibujo no sale el icono asociado a la tabla. hay otra manera de hacerlo que no sea con dos objetos dibujo y dandoles condicion de visibilidad...


(ame) #3

Hola,

 

Me uno a tu pregunta, así me ahorro el post que iba a poner.

Mi caso es el mismo pero para un formulario. Quiero mostrar en un formulario el icono del ítem de una tabla estática. Aparentemente se debería de conseguir con el objeto dibujo, pero en la propiedad "Campo objeto" le pongo el campo correspondiente (#TIPO_USUARIO.ICON) y no se visualiza. Es raro ya que cuando se quiere editar esta propiedad, no puedes hacerlo a través del editor de fórmulas, el cual te permitiría elegir cualquier campo, sino que te aparece un desplegable dejándote sólo escoger (filtra) aquellos campos que son del tipo objeto. Y lo curioso es, que puedes seleccionar el campo icono de una tabla estática pero por alguna razón luego no aparece en la aplicación. Supongo que estará implementada esta función en vDevelop pero no en vClient y/o vServer, al igual que como ocurre por ejemplo con las "Toolbar", que en vDevelop te deja poner condición de visibilidad pero luego en la aplicación parece ignorarse esta propiedad, ya que siempre se muestra.

Esperemos que podamos tener pronto estas "sincronizaciones funcionales" entre vDevelop y vClient/vServer.

 

Saludos.





([N1] Pepeto) #4

Habeis probado a indicar en Contenido, solo el #ID del campo enlazado: #TIPO_USUARIO

Os recuerdo que para el texto del nombre no se indica #TIPO_USUARIO.NAME y funciona,

No he probado, pero quiza funcione igual.

un saludo

Jose

 


(ame) #5

Hola Jose,

 

No se puede, no aparece el editor de fórmulas sino un desplegable y sólo te deja seleccionar el campo icono. Adjunto una imagen. Si pincho en #ICONO (campo #ID de la tabla estática como me indicaste), se me expande o contrae el árbol (símbolo + y -).

 

Saludos.

[attachment=8726,857]